Breakfast Skipping- A Potential Solution for Weight Loss-

Can I lose weight by skipping breakfast? This is a question that many people ask themselves when trying to shed some pounds. The idea of skipping breakfast to lose weight may seem appealing, but is it really effective? In this article, we will explore the pros and cons of skipping breakfast and its impact on weight loss.

Skipping breakfast is often considered a quick fix for weight loss, as it seems to cut down on daily calorie intake. However, the reality is more complex. Skipping breakfast can lead to several negative consequences that may hinder your weight loss journey.

Firstly, skipping breakfast can cause your metabolism to slow down. When you wake up, your body is in a fasting state, and eating breakfast helps kickstart your metabolism. Skipping this meal can lead to a decrease in your metabolic rate, making it harder to burn calories throughout the day.

Secondly, skipping breakfast can result in overeating later in the day. When you skip breakfast, your body goes into starvation mode, and once you finally eat, you may find yourself craving high-calorie, high-fat foods. This can lead to overeating and counteract any weight loss efforts.

Moreover, skipping breakfast can affect your energy levels and mood. When you don’t fuel your body with the necessary nutrients, you may feel sluggish and irritable. This can make it difficult to stay motivated and stick to a healthy eating plan.

However, it’s important to note that not all breakfasts are created equal. A balanced breakfast that includes protein, healthy fats, and complex carbohydrates can actually aid in weight loss. These nutrients help keep you feeling full and satisfied, reducing the likelihood of overeating later on.

In conclusion, while skipping breakfast may seem like a simple solution for weight loss, it is not a sustainable or effective strategy. Instead, focus on incorporating a nutritious breakfast into your daily routine. Choose meals that are rich in protein, healthy fats, and fiber to keep you feeling full and energized. Remember, a well-balanced diet, combined with regular exercise, is the key to achieving long-term weight loss goals.
